gitresume is a lightweight command-line tool for building professional developer resumes directly from your Git history using AI. Designed for simplicity, speed, and cross-platform usage.
- Resume builder for building resume from scratch
- Extract tech stacks & contributions from Git commit history with AI.
- Supports exporting to multiple formats (Markdown, PDF, DOCX).
- Lightweight CLI, no heavy dependencies.
- Cross-platform: Linux, macOS, Windows.
- Easy installation via Homebrew, curl, and Chocolatey (Windows).
- Pandoc - Install this package to enable DOCX export.

# Initialize gitresume config
gitresume init
# Add git based project (optional)
gitresume seed
# Startup a local http server to access a simple dashboard to manage your resumes
gitresume serveContributing
